This move comes as the price tests near the upper end of its recent range, having found consistent support around the $67.53 level in recent weeks. Trading volumes have been above average during this period, suggesting increased investor conviction behind the bounce. The stock now faces a key technical hurdle near $74.63, a zone that may cap near-term gains unless broader sector strength persists. From a sector perspective, CMC sits within the materials and metals space, which has benefited from ongoing infrastructure demand and stable steel pricing trends. The company's positioning as a recycler and producer of steel products may provide it with relative resilience compared to pure-play miners. Market participants appear to be weighing macro factors such as interest rate expectations and potential shifts in construction spending. While the recent advance reflects optimism, the stock's ability to hold above the $70 psychological level could be critical for sustained momentum. Any pullback toward support would likely attract dip-buying interest, but resistance at $74.63 may require a catalyst—such as favorable commentary on industrial demand or cost trends—to be cleared decisively. The stock has established a clear support level at $67.53, a zone where buying interest has repeatedly emerged in recent weeks. Conversely, resistance has formed around $74.63, representing a ceiling that sellers have defended on multiple attempts. Price action over the past month suggests a consolidation pattern, with CMC oscillating between these two boundaries. A break above resistance near $74.63 could signal a continuation of the longer-term uptrend, while a decline below support might suggest a shift toward a more cautious stance. Traders are observing whether volume expands on any breakout attempt, as low-volume moves above resistance may lack conviction. Technical indicators are leaning slightly bearish in the near term. Momentum oscillators have pulled back from overbought levels and are now hovering in neutral territory, reflecting the recent sideways price action. Moving averages remain supportive of the intermediate trend, with the 50-day moving average still sloping upward above the 200-day moving average. However, the recent price compression into a narrowing range—forming what looks like a symmetrical triangle pattern—suggests a breakout may be imminent. The direction of that breakout would likely set the tone for the next several weeks, though the lack of a clear catalyst leaves the short-term path uncertain.
